The main chemical constituents, mineral composition, mineral composition particle size, embedding characteristics and the occurrence of iron and titanium of the ore were studied by means of chemical analysis, electron probe, X-ray diffraction, MLà and optical microscope in order to ascertain the occurrence status of useful minerals in Middle-deep Ore body of a V-Ti magnetite deposit, Panxi area, Sichuan Province. The results show that iron is mainly present in titanium magnetite, and titanium is mainly present in ilmenite. The theoretical recovery of iron in the ore is about 65%; the theoretical recovery of titanium is about 68%. The results of this study are of great significance to the selection for the V-Ti magnetite deposit, and it is also of great significance for the treatment of this type of ore in the Hongge ore field and Panxi area.关键词
